Watch the musicians play as the sun goes down! This Sunday Sundown Sesh brings 3 acoustic solo's to the stage. Come to Woolly Mammoth any time from noon and enjoy Sunday Crafternoons. Free entry, and the music begins at 6pm.
Sarah Alice, 8:00pm
Acoustic singer-songwriter solo. Her major influences are Missy Higgins, Ed Sheeran and Newton Faulkner, and her sound is a combination of these influences and her originality.
Dylan Cattanach, 7:00pm
He's coming back to Woolly Mammoth Alehouse after a successful pre-Christmas show! Dylan is an indie acoustic solo artist who is good at playing the guitar in all kinds of styles (he also fronts the band, KB Theory).
Virjilla Joyce, 6:00pm
Acoustic guitar player and incredibly talented singer. At 12 years old she sang in the 2000 Sydney Olympic Games opening ceremony. Along with hundreds of other talented kids and Nicky Webster, they sang ‘Under the Southern Skies’. Having recently toured Philippines, UK, USA and Canada, she's back in Australia and we are so glad to have her singing here.
